Yes. Yi 1.5 34B runs on Apple M4 Max (128GB) at Q4_K_M (~21.4 GB of ~96 GB usable).

Needs ~21.4 GB Device usable ~96 GB

Runs at Q4_K_M using ~21.4 GB of ~96 GB usable. You have room for FP16 for higher quality.

That figure is at a 4k context and moves about ±15% as context length changes. Apple M4 Max (128GB) leaves ~74.6 GB of headroom, room to step up to FP16 for higher quality.

At ~$0.15/kWh and the estimated ~23 tok/s, a million generated tokens costs about $0.26 in electricity. Versus a hosted API at ~$0.5 per million tokens, the ~$3,499 Apple M4 Max (128GB) pays for itself after roughly 14,579 million tokens, so local hardware is mostly a fixed cost, not a per-token one. TDP is the peak draw, so this is an upper bound. Assumptions.

How much memory does Yi 1.5 34B need?

Apple M4 Max (128GB) has room to spare. At Q4_K_M the weights are ~19.24 GB; with KV cache and runtime overhead, budget ~21.4 GB at a 4k context.

What is the best tool to run Yi 1.5 34B on macOS?

LM Studio for a simple setup; mlx-lm for the most speed. vLLM is NOT a Mac tool, it is a CUDA/Linux serving engine. Unified memory is not a fixed VRAM slice; ~70% is usable for weights.
